1. SHOW YOUR KIDS TO DISCERN TRUSTWORTHY STORE

The first step in teaching your kids how to shop online is to discern which store is trustworthy. If your little girl wants to buy dresses online, here are just a few ways you can teach them how to discern trustworthy stores.

  • Read customer reviews
  • Look for an SSL encryption certificate
  • Check the terms and conditions

2. STAY WITHIN THE BUDGET

Even though it is not an easy subject to talk about, you could explain this little by little. Let your child know that having a budget can help them manage their money and guarantee they will have enough to use later.

3. ENCOURAGE TO COMPARE PRICES

One way to stay within the budget is to compare prices. If your little girl wants to buy a dress in Singapore, comparing prices will help them save up.

4. SHOP WITH CASH

Even though you have a credit card and a debit card, your children might not understand these. When shopping online, consider buying with cash by choosing cash on delivery. This option will help your children learn the value of money.

5. LET THEM CREATE A WISHLIST

To avoid impulse buying, you should let your children create a wishlist. Allowing your little boy to add some shorts to their wish list will help them decide which one they should get later on.
